    Things have changed a little bit now but I believe it is the very same ground now used as Edinburgh Academicals home.
    We used to live about 100 metres away and regularly cut through to get to the Botanic Gardens which was the closest big park for exercise. At the time I never knew the significance, it was just the rugby ground down the road. Went back a few years ago and it has a rather flash grandstand/clubrooms now and is pretty much fenced/walled off.
